Olympus Soars to Fourth Straight Win,Eyes Playoff Berth
The Pala Langhe in Alba buzzed with excitement as the red-and-white Olympus team secured their fourth consecutive victory,emphatically defeating Saluzzo 81-72. The resounding triumph propelled the young squad closer to the coveted playoff zone.
Dominant First Half Sets the Stage
The match ignited with a high-octane pace, Olympus quickly establishing a commanding lead. The team’s precision passing and tenacious defense stifled Saluzzo’s early attacks, resulting in a 27-16 advantage after the first ten minutes.The second quarter saw Saluzzo attempt to claw back, but the Albesi maintained their grip, holding a 38-31 halftime lead.
Second Half Surge Seals the Deal
The second half witnessed Olympus further extend their lead, showcasing their superior ball-handling and shooting accuracy. The team consistently hit the target,creating a cozy 20-point margin. Despite a late saluzzo rally, the home crowd erupted in jubilation as the final buzzer sounded, celebrating the 81-72 victory.
Focus Shifts to Grugliasco Challenge
The victory provides a meaningful boost for Olympus, but the team’s focus immediately shifts to their upcoming away match against Grugliasco, the third-ranked team in the standings. The upcoming game promises an intense battle, and the team’s determination is fueled by the growing passion and support from the Alba fans.
next Up: Turin Teen Titans
The next home game,a crucial clash against the league-leading Turin Teen,is scheduled for Sunday,February 16th at 6:30 PM. This match promises to be a captivating contest, and the Pala Langhe is expected to be packed with enthusiastic fans.
Detailed Scoring Breakdown
Olympus’s victory was a team effort, with several key players contributing substantially to the win. The final score was a testament to the team’s collective strength and determination.
- Olympus: Triverio, Spellechia, Toppino (15), Nardin (4), Moschini, Iudicello (1), Eiera (24), Foglia (6), Gallo (4), Uko (3), Colli (21), De Carolis (2). Coaches: Schinca - Biglia.
- Saluzzo: Big (14), Ruffinatto, Dog (18), Gavatorta (6), Francione (7), Perlo (15), giordano (8), Bottasso, Botta (2), Superino. Coaches: Danna.
Olympus Alba Mercatò-acqua eva Abba Saluzzo 81-72
(27-16, 11-15, 20-15, 23-26)
